Table salt, primarily composed of sodium chloride (NaCl), is a common seasoning and preservative used in cooking and food preparation. It enhances flavor, acts as a preservative by inhibiting microbial growth, and is essential for various bodily functions, including fluid balance and nerve transmission. In addition to its culinary uses, table salt often contains additives like anti-caking agents to prevent clumping. However, excessive consumption can lead to health issues such as hypertension.
